From 0ac180c4e6b542400089a93afc50fc3435c51631 Mon Sep 17 00:00:00 2001 From: Ske Date: Mon, 16 Nov 2020 09:05:00 +0100 Subject: [PATCH] Filter Discord 500s out --- PluralKit.Bot/Utils/MiscUtils.cs |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/PluralKit.Bot/Utils/MiscUtils.cs b/PluralKit.Bot/Utils/MiscUtils.cs index 4ce4b24c..4d0c2e22 100644 --- a/PluralKit.Bot/Utils/MiscUtils.cs +++ b/PluralKit.Bot/Utils/MiscUtils.cs @@ -35,7 +35,10 @@ namespace PluralKit.Bot if (e is BadRequestException bre && bre.WebResponse.Response.Contains("
nginx
")) return false; if (e is NotFoundException ne && ne.WebResponse.Response.Contains("
nginx
")) return false; if (e is UnauthorizedException ue && ue.WebResponse.Response.Contains("
nginx
")) return false; - + + // 500s? also not our problem :^) + if (e is ServerErrorException) return false; + // Webhook server errors are also *not our problem* // (this includes rate limit errors, WebhookRateLimited is a subclass) if (e is WebhookExecutionErrorOnDiscordsEnd) return false;